The Twin Valley South Panthers will take on the Valley View Spartans at 5:30 p.m. on Tuesday.
Twin Valley South is headed into Tuesday's following a draw, the team's first since August 26. They and Preble Shawnee finished up on equal footing with a 2-2 draw two weeks ago.
Meanwhile, Valley View entered their tilt with Brookville on Thursday with two consecutive wins but they'll enter their next game with three. Their defense stepped up to hand the Blue Devils a 2-0 shutout. The Spartans' defense has been rock solid lately; the team hasn't given up a goal in their last three matchups.
Madison Schmidt and
Abbey Heater scored both of Valley View's goals, bringing their combined season tally to 13 goals.
With that draw, Twin Valley South's record moves to 2-1-2. As for Valley View, their win bumped their record up to 4-11-1.
